Driving Efficiency with General Tech Services
In 2025, a survey of 1,200 IT managers reported that modular SaaS suites cut manual server upkeep by up to 40%, enabling faster focus on growth initiatives.
I have seen this firsthand when a Midwest manufacturing firm migrated to a plug-in SaaS stack; weekly server checks dropped from 10 hours to 6 hours, and the freed time was redirected to sales outreach.
Unified communication and cloud storage further reduced average downtime from 1.5 hours per month to 0.5 hours, a 66% improvement documented in the 2024 Customer Resilience Report. The same report highlighted that businesses that paired voice-over-IP (VoIP) with cloud file sync experienced 30% fewer missed client calls.
Automation of backup routines within these frameworks accelerated data retrieval times by 70% for critical applications, according to EnterpriseTech Labs (2025). In practice, a retail chain I consulted for recovered a corrupted inventory database in under three minutes, compared to the prior two-hour manual restore.

Comparing General Tech Solutions for ROI
The 2024 Gartner Tech ROI Study found that SMBs experience a 2.5× faster return on investment after two years when choosing cloud-first models over on-premises deployments.
"Cloud-first delivered a median ROI of 210% versus 84% for on-premises solutions," - Gartner, 2024.
To illustrate, I constructed a side-by-side comparison for a regional law firm evaluating three options: Cloud-First, Hybrid Cloud, and On-Premises.
| Solution | Initial CapEx | Annual OpEx | ROI (2-yr)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cloud-First | $12,000 | $9,500 | 210% |
| Hybrid Cloud | $18,000 | $11,200 | 150% |
| On-Premises | $35,000 | $14,800 | 84% |
